Confronted with joining a frantically long NHS waiting list, Joe Rackham chose online counselling rather. “I simply felt that I could not wait any longer– I was encouraged and all set to deal with my problems and quite liked the concept of doing so in the convenience of my own home,” stated the 29-year-old, who lives in London. After an online search, he found a therapist whose profile suited his needs and scheduled a chat session for the next day.
Remote, text-based counselling is growing in popularity in the UK. The medical professional app Babylon provides treatment to 150,000 active users, while PlusGuidance, an online counselling service, has 10,000 users. The US-based service BetterHelp likewise has 150,000 registered UK users (though not all are active). Talkspace, another online treatment platform, reports it has actually 500,000 signed up users worldwide, with most in the United States.
Online training advises therapists on whatever from utilizing emojis to avoiding misconceptions. They likewise need to protect clients’ individual information– a concern that has actually triggered debate in the United States, where big online treatment platforms have come under the spotlight.
Buckley stated clients need to check services’ privacy policies prior to signing up. “Not all online counselling sites utilize professionally trained therapists or follow an ethics policy, so ask your GP for a suggestion in the first circumstances. Similar to all sort of services and support, what works for a single person may not work for another person,” he stated.
Marc Bush, chief policy consultant at Young Minds, said that while online counselling services are valuable, “they shouldn’t change face-to-face treatment with a skilled professional. If a young adult is having a hard time, we would motivate them to talk to their GP in the very first instance, or to get in touch with a recognized service like The Mix, Childline or the Samaritans.”.
For Rackham, who has actually generalised stress and anxiety condition, online counselling wasn’t the ideal fit. “I felt it was near difficult for the therapist to actually get a sense of the concerns I was handling, as all they had to go from was my typed-out words. I think I understood after that online session how essential social interaction was.

The business explains BetterHelp as the “biggest online therapy platform worldwide,” tailored towards assisting individuals dealing with issues “such as stress, stress and anxiety, relationships, parenting, anxiety, addictions, eating, sleeping, injury, anger, household disputes, LGBT matters, sorrow, faith [or] self esteem.” The business’s frequently asked question area on its website clearly states BetterHelp’s app and counselors should not be utilized for individuals handling an extreme mental disorder (schizophrenia, bipolar illness) or for people considering self-harm. Rather, the app prides itself on having licensed therapists and mental health experts available to assist individuals through text, telephone call or video chat.
